Execution failed for task ':app:compileDebugJavaWithJavac'. > Compilation failed; see the compiler error output for details.

这个错误最恶心的是 太过于笼统就告诉编译错误

鬼都知道 是编译的时候 有问题

看到这个错 不清楚什么位置的问题 各种回滚之前写的代码, 最low的方式

还是不行

接近一下午 也没解决 最后就用cmd或者 查看编译过程

最后才知道问题出现在哪

只有知道错在哪 才好改

第一步打开CMD或者Android Termina

切到项目文件夹

输入gradlew compileDebugJavaWithJavac

ps:这里我用的Termina 因为方便


编译的过程

什么警告 什么API过时 都不是我们要关心的事

慢慢等

........

........

错误出来了

服务配置文件不正确,或构造处理程序对象

大致的意思就是我butterknife没配置好

问题找到了 就好办了 那就改呗

技术有限改了半天也没成功 最后把butterknife版本换了一下

解决什么问题不重要 重要找到问题源头

希望大家能借助这个方式快速定位错误所在 尤其是含糊不定的

©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容